Recognizing Arthritis in Cats: More Than Just “Slowing Down”

It’s a common misconception that senior cats simply get “lazy” as they age. In reality, cats are masters of disguise. In the wild, showing vulnerability or physical weakness makes a feline a target for predators. This evolutionary instinct remains strong in our domestic companions today. When your cat stops jumping onto the kitchen counter, they aren’t necessarily becoming well-behaved. They’re likely managing significant discomfort. Feline osteoarthritis is a degenerative condition. It doesn’t just wear down the cartilage in the joints; it changes how your cat experiences their world. A cat in pain often becomes socially withdrawn or irritable. They might hiss when picked up or avoid their favorite sunny spot if it requires a leap. Early detection is vital because once joint degradation begins, it’s often irreversible. By intervening early, you can help slow this progression and maintain their happiness.

The Subtle Signs of Feline Joint Pain

Cats don’t usually limp like dogs do. Instead, their changes are behavioral. Watch for these specific shifts in your home:

  • Hesitation or “measuring” the distance before jumping onto familiar high surfaces like counters or beds.
  • Changes in grooming habits, often leading to matted fur in hard-to-reach areas because they can’t twist comfortably.
  • Increased irritability or withdrawal from social interaction with family members.
  • Altered litter box behavior, such as accidents right outside the box because high entry walls are difficult to step over.

Why Arthritis Management is Critical for Quality of Life

Leaving joint pain unaddressed creates a dangerous cycle. Chronic pain leads to muscle atrophy as the cat moves less to avoid hurting. This loss of muscle means the joints have even less support, which accelerates the damage. Using cbd for cats with arthritis can help break this cycle by targeting inflammation. Restoring movement is also the best way to help your cat maintain a healthy weight. Since extra pounds put more stress on sensitive joints, keeping them active is a cornerstone of long-term wellness.

The Endocannabinoid System (ECS) in Felines

The ECS is a regulatory network responsible for maintaining homeostasis, or internal balance, across the body. It relies on two primary types of receptors: CB1 and CB2. While CB1 receptors are mostly located in the brain, CB2 receptors are found throughout the immune system and the joints. When a cat consumes cannabinoids, these receptors respond by signaling the body to calm overactive pain responses. Cats have a unique ECS balance that differs significantly from dogs or humans. They process these compounds at a different rate, which makes using products specifically designed for felines essential for their safety.

You might see “human-grade” labels on many products, but this doesn’t always mean they’re safe for your pet. Human tinctures often contain flavorings, essential oils, or sweeteners like Xylitol that are toxic to cats. Always stick to formulas specifically created for feline physiology to ensure every ingredient is pure and beneficial. This focus on purity is the cornerstone of responsible pet care.

The Importance of THC-Free Formulas for Felines

Cats are far more sensitive to THC than humans or even dogs. Research indicates that cats metabolize these compounds differently, with a sevenfold difference in peak blood levels compared to dogs given the same dose. When exploring CBD for pet arthritis, safety hinges on the choice between “Full Spectrum” and “Broad Spectrum” products. Full Spectrum oils contain trace amounts of THC. For cats, Broad Spectrum or Isolate formulas are the gold standard because they eliminate the risk of THC toxicity. Watch for signs of accidental exposure, such as drooling, dilated pupils, or a “wobbly” gait known as ataxia. If you see these, contact your vet immediately.

Potential Side Effects and Drug Interactions

Most cats tolerate hemp-derived oils very well. You might notice minor side effects like mild lethargy or dry mouth when they first start. These are usually temporary as their body adjusts. However, CBD is metabolized by the liver using the same pathways as many standard medications. If your cat is already taking prescription drugs, talk to your veterinarian first. They can help you monitor liver enzymes and ensure there are no unintended interactions. This step is a vital part of being a responsible and caring pet parent. How to Give CBD to Finicky Eaters

Administering supplements to a cat can sometimes feel like a challenge. If your cat is cooperative, direct administration via a dropper is the most effective choice. Placing the oil directly onto the gums ensures the fastest absorption. For more selective eaters, try mixing the oil into a small portion of strong-smelling wet food or a favorite lickable treat. If all else fails, you can apply the oil directly to the top of your cat’s paw. Their natural grooming reflex will lead them to lick the oil off, ensuring they receive their daily serving without any stress.

Signs of Improvement: What to Look For

Because cats are so good at hiding their feelings, you need to look for subtle shifts in their daily habits. Use this checklist to track their progress over the first few weeks:

  • An increased willingness to engage with toys or participate in short play sessions.
  • Smoother, more fluid movement when they first wake up from a long nap.
  • A return to favorite high perches or windowsills they had previously stopped visiting.
  • Improved grooming habits, especially in areas that were once too stiff to reach.

How to Read a Certificate of Analysis (COA)

A Certificate of Analysis is a lab report that confirms a product’s purity and potency. When you review one, start by looking for the “ND” status in the THC column. “ND” means “Non-Detected,” which is the safest result for felines. You should also verify that the CBD content listed by the lab matches the strength advertised on the packaging. Finally, check the safety panels for heavy metals, pesticides, and residual solvents. A clean report is the only way to be certain that the product is as pure as it claims to be.

What is the difference between hemp oil and CBD oil for cats?

Hemp oil is usually made from cold-pressed hemp seeds and contains healthy fats but no actual cannabinoids. CBD oil is extracted from the flowers and leaves of the plant where the therapeutic compounds live. While hemp seed oil is a great nutritional supplement, it won’t provide the joint support your cat needs. Look for “CBD” or “Cannabidiol” on the label to ensure you’re getting the right product.
